Abstract
Background: Ischaemic stroke accounts for about 80% of the stroke population and is a leading cause of mortality, presenting a serious threat to public health. Most strokes occur in people older than 70 years and rarely occur in those below 35 years of age. Ischaemic stroke is a multifactorial condition influenced by modifiable risk factors, such as lipid profiles (total cholesterol, triglycerides, HDL-C and LDL-C) and glucose levels, as well as non-modifiable factors such as age. Understanding the contribution of these risk factors could enhance stroke prevention efforts.
Methods: This meta-analysis examined data available up to 2018 on both modifiable and non-modifiable risk factors in patients with ischaemic stroke compared with healthy controls. Relevant data, including publication year, first author, ethnicity/country, numbers of stroke cases and controls, were extracted from eligible studies and analysed for heterogeneity.
Results: Among the risk factors analysed, triglyceride and glucose levels were significantly associated with ischaemic stroke risk, with an overall 95% CI of -0.62 to -0.09 for triglycerides (P = 0.008) and -1.08 to -0.14 for glucose (P = 0.01). Other factors, including total cholesterol, HDL-C, LDL-C and age, did not show a significant association with ischaemic stroke (P > 0.05). The analysis revealed substantial heterogeneity among studies (P < 0.001; I² >96%).
Conclusion: This meta-analysis suggests that elevated triglyceride and glucose levels are significant predisposing factors for ischaemic stroke in Asian populations, underscoring the importance of managing these modifiable risk factors in stroke prevention strategies.
